Course Details

Drought-Resistant Retail Strategies: Understanding the fundamental principles of drought-proof retail and implementing effective strategies to maintain profitability during dry spells.
Water Conservation Techniques for Retail: Exploring innovative methods to conserve water in retail establishments and promoting sustainable business practices.
Supply Chain Management in Drought-Prone Areas: Efficiently managing supply chains and logistics in drought-prone regions to minimize disruptions and ensure timely delivery of products.
Alternative Sources of Water for Retail: Investigating and evaluating alternative water sources for retail establishments, including rainwater harvesting and greywater recycling.
Financial Management for Drought-Proof Retail: Implementing effective financial management strategies to mitigate the financial risks associated with drought.
Drought-Resistant Store Design: Designing retail stores that minimize water usage and promote sustainable practices, from layout to plumbing systems.
Marketing and Promotion in Drought-Prone Areas: Developing creative marketing and promotional strategies that resonate with customers in drought-prone regions.
Community Engagement and Education: Engaging with local communities to educate them about water conservation and sustainable retail practices.
Regulations and Compliance in Drought-Prone Areas: Understanding and complying with local and national regulations related to water usage and conservation in retail establishments.
